Cement Manufacturers Association of the Philippines confident Tariff Commission will impose higher import duty

Written by Global Cement staff 07 June 2019
  • Print

Philippines: The Cement Manufacturers Association of the Philippines (CEMAP) says it is confident that the Tariff Commission will increase the duty on imported cement on a permanent basis. In a statement Cirilo M Pestaño II, CEMAP’s executive director, noted that the commission had observed a rise in import volumes since 2016, according to the Manila Bulletin newspaper. He said that the association was confident that the commission would issue a, “ruling consistent with the national interest.” The association added that imports might be good for consumers in the short-term but they were bad for everyone beyond this due to lost economic earnings and reduced industrial production capacity.
